Python 이 그린 두 가지 분포 확률 도 예시

본 논문 의 사례 는 Python 이 그린 두 가지 분포 확률 도 를 서술 하 였 다.여러분 께 참고 하도록 공유 하 겠 습 니 다.구체 적 으로 는 다음 과 같 습 니 다.
질문:
동전 던 지기,20 회,매번 위로 올 라 갈 확률 은 0.3 입 니 다.몇 번 연속 정면 위로 올 라 갈 확률 도 를 그 려 야 합 니 다.
Python 코드:

#-*- coding:utf-8 -*-
import numpy as np
import matplotlib.pyplot as plt
import math
from scipy import stats
n = 20
p = 0.3
k = np.arange(0,41)
print k
print "*"*20
binomial = stats.binom.pmf(k,n,p)
print binomial
plt.plot(k, binomial, 'o-')
plt.title('binomial:n=%i,p=%.2f (www.jb51.net)'%(n,p),fontsize=15)
plt.xlabel('number of success(    )',fontproperties='SimHei')
plt.ylabel('probalility of success', fontsize=15)
plt.grid(True)
plt.show()

실행 결과:

PS:여기 원래 코드 에 중국 어 를 넣 었 습 니 다.중국어 코드 에 대한 처리 작업 을 복습 하 세 요.구체 적 인 방법 은 을 참고 할 수 있다.
Python 관련 내용 에 관심 이 있 는 독자 들 은 본 사이트 의 주 제 를 볼 수 있 습 니 다.
본 논문 에서 말 한 것 이 여러분 의 Python 프로 그래 밍 에 도움 이 되 기 를 바 랍 니 다.

좋은 웹페이지 즐겨찾기